Aeroflot took delivery of its new B737-800 Next Generation aircraft made by Boeing. The plane is named in honour of Sergei Eisenstein, a Soviet theater and movie director, artist, scenarist and professor.

Aeroflot’s Boeing 737-800NG has two-class composition with 20 seats in business class and 138 seats in economy class. The Business class salon is equipped with monitors for viewing media content. All Boeing B737-800 aircraft are delivered to Aeroflot directly from the manufacturer. Boeing 737 is one of the world’s most popular single-aisle jet airliners providing high level of comfort on medium-haul routes.
